The prospects and opportunities of protein structure prediction with AI
Nature Reviews Molecular Cell Biology ( IF 81.3 ) Pub Date : 2022-04-27 , DOI: 10.1038/s41580-022-00488-5

A Comment on the impact of improved protein structure prediction by Kathryn Tunyasuvunakool from DeepMind — the company behind AlphaFold. The 2020 Critical Assessment of protein Structure Prediction (CASP) marked a significant advance. The machine learning method AlphaFold predicted the structure of most target proteins to an accuracy assessors called “competitive with experiment”. Here, I discuss the impact of improved protein structure prediction, highlighting exciting research areas and remaining challenges.
